The big surprise was the defensive turnaround by the Panthers. After giving up 194 yards to Madison in the first half, the Rapp side held the Mountaineers to minus 21 yards and no points in the second half.
It was quite an opening game for the first-year sport. The Rapp fans were delighted and the boys will probably remember this game for the rest of their high school days if not longer. It was a great night to be a Panther!
